    Truth be told, Ruddock should have at least earned himself a belt during those times. He was to reliant on his left hand power, when he used his right hand lead it was great - and when he jabbed, it was sharp and usually snapped the opponents head back. Problem was he was never consistent with anything other than the left, and even then, he didn't do any work in the clinch. Not enough work rate. He had the size, power, mobility, and even his hand speed was pretty good. I still think even with the shortcomings, he'd be a force today.
